VESA-DDC-compatible VGA interface

Your monitor is equipped with a VESA-DDC-compatible VGA interface. VESA-DDC (Video
Electronics Standard Association, Display Data Channel) is used as the communications interface
between the monitor and the PC. If your computer is equipped with a VESA-DDC-compatible VGA
interface, it can automatically read the data for ensuring optimum operation from your monitor and
select the appropriate settings.

For ergonomic reasons, a screen resolution of 1024 x 768 pixels is recommended. Because of the
technology used (active matrix) an LCD monitor provides a totally flicker-free picture even with a
refresh rate of 60 Hz.
